Position Summary
Credence has an immediate need for an AI Software Engineer to join our growing AI and Automation practice. You will be a technical anchor in our AI and Automation practice. You’ll apply foundational AI skills to build and deploy data-driven solutions. Under mentorship from senior AI leaders, you’ll drive agentic AI development lifecycles and collaborate across engineering, data, and stakeholder teams to deliver high-impact, cloud-native AI capabilities that advance federal missions.
Responsibilities include, but are not limited to the duties listed below
- Generative AI & LLM Usage
Contribute to projects using generative AI and LLMs, helping to prototype, customize, and refine AI powered capabilities. - Agentic AI System Development
Support end-to-end AI development: model selection, agent creation, tool calling, response synthesis, and ambient background agents. - AI Software Engineer
Maintain strong software engineering principles while leveraging the latest advancements in AI code generation to accelerate your workflows. - Collaborative Engineering
Work alongside data engineers, software engineers, and data scientists to develop operational agent AI systems. - Cloud Enablement
Help automate model deployment workflows using Infrastructure as Code (IaC), CI/CD pipelines, and container orchestration tools. - Production Monitoring & Optimization
Monitor AI systems post-deployment, perform performance tuning, and apply best practices for reliability and scalability. - Technical Rigor & Documentation
Write clean, well-documented code following industry and federal guidelines; support reproducible development. - Professional Growth
Stay current on AI/ML trends and tools and actively learn from senior team members through mentorship and technical design reviews.
Requirements
What You Bring
- Bachelor’s or Master’s in Computer Science, AI/ML, or a related field.
- 1–5 years of hands-on experience delivering AI/ML solutions.
- Experience in generative AI, working with LLMs, and adding tool calls (MCP)
- Experience with agentic frameworks such as Agent2Agent Protocol, Mastra, Strands, AgentCore, and/or Gemini Agent Platform.
- Deep understanding of AI APIs such as OpenAI, Anthropic, Gemini, Bedrock
- Typescript proficiency and familiarity with key libraries and frameworks (Nx, NextJS, Mastra, Vercel AI SDK, Playwright, Jest, Vite)
- Python proficiency and familiarity with libraries and frameworks (uv, Pydantic, FastAPI, CrewAI, LangChain, LangGraph, Unstructured).
- Experience deploying applications using cloud platforms (AWS, GCP) and container tools (Docker, Kubernetes).
-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ines (GitLab CI)
- Experience with AI coding tools (Claude Code, Codex, Antigravity).
- Strong communication skills and client-oriented mindset.
- U.S. Citizenship with eligibility for DoD Secret clearance.
Preferred
- Curious and experimental about the latest innovations in AI with an orientation toward the relentless pursuit of delivering mission impact.
- Exposure to adjacent skillsets such as data engineering, data science, UI/UX, cloud engineering, and platform engineering to understand the entire software ecosystem.
- Experience with IaC tools such as Terraform, Open Tofu, AWS CDK, or CloudFormation to deploy cloud native applications.
- Knowledge of federal cybersecurity, RMF, FedRAMP, or regulatory frameworks.
